ANDROMEDA
Gender: Feminine Usage: Greek Mythology Other Scripts: Ανδρομεδη (Ancient Greek) Pronounced: an-DRAW-mə-də (English) [key] Means "to think of a man" from the Greek element ανδρος (andros) "of a man" combined with μηδομαι (medomai) "to think, to be mindful of". Andromeda is a constellation in the northern sky which gets its name from a mythical Greek princess who was rescued from sacrifice by Perseus. This name was also given to the nearest galaxy beyond our own.
